----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/38581/ -----------------------------------------------------------
Review request for geode and Dan Smith. Repository: geode Description ------- GEODE-11: Make StringQueryProvider DataSerializable StringQueryProvider will be sent over wire and should be serialized efficiently using DataSerializableFixedId GEODE-11: Make LuceneFunctionContext DataSerializable LuceneFunctionContext will be sent over wire and needs to be serialized efficiently using DataSerializableFixedID GEODE-11: Make Lucene Entry objects DataSerializable All Entry related objects (EntryScore, TopEntries, TopEntriesCollector and CollectorManager) will be sent on wire and need to serialzed. Diffs ----- gemfire-core/src/main/java/com/gemstone/gemfire/internal/DataSerializableFixedID.java 98efb3ef0501d69277939ed6b8de2e6cd4c80f49 gemfire-lucene/src/main/java/com/gemstone/gemfire/cache/lucene/internal/LuceneServiceImpl.java cee9dc9422c615263ac33d711b29d1df9d0d1105 gemfire-lucene/src/main/java/com/gemstone/gemfire/cache/lucene/internal/StringQueryProvider.java e249aea2a594b8512e1c11aad7265052fe4ec0c9 gemfire-lucene/src/main/java/com/gemstone/gemfire/cache/lucene/internal/distributed/EntryScore.java 6903dce1e7aced1c6b01b4ec26c0ece86752f08d gemfire-lucene/src/main/java/com/gemstone/gemfire/cache/lucene/internal/distributed/LuceneFunctionContext.java ad0fdfb95682b0f3dbb886d4c04766f3436c3d07 gemfire-lucene/src/main/java/com/gemstone/gemfire/cache/lucene/internal/distributed/TopEntries.java 3a07d3feb31b6fbb5d4eacc26bcf80796cf84409 gemfire-lucene/src/main/java/com/gemstone/gemfire/cache/lucene/internal/distributed/TopEntriesCollector.java a4b5144e49c9e37621060d67c95ff5ef08fe873f gemfire-lucene/src/main/java/com/gemstone/gemfire/cache/lucene/internal/distributed/TopEntriesCollectorManager.java bf7a265076d3edb3cc5a5da574139698daaa5fff gemfire-lucene/src/test/java/com/gemstone/gemfire/cache/lucene/internal/StringQueryProviderJUnitTest.java 9d8b88c5b1789fef1d1a1271aa1c1b2f4eb52cca gemfire-lucene/src/test/java/com/gemstone/gemfire/cache/lucene/internal/distributed/EntryScoreJUnitTest.java PRE-CREATION gemfire-lucene/src/test/java/com/gemstone/gemfire/cache/lucene/internal/distributed/LuceneFunctionContextJUnitTest.java PRE-CREATION gemfire-lucene/src/test/java/com/gemstone/gemfire/cache/lucene/internal/distributed/LuceneFunctionJUnitTest.java c354411f38d855c8c9cf048deab5e7da1a948562 gemfire-lucene/src/test/java/com/gemstone/gemfire/cache/lucene/internal/distributed/TopEntriesCollectorJUnitTest.java 3cf622c3954e43ca23e8b95dd6e6135d841f4b2b gemfire-lucene/src/test/java/com/gemstone/gemfire/cache/lucene/internal/distributed/TopEntriesJUnitTest.java b799a00e8c31785744bb907b1be93ecc2fbc2f74 Diff: https://reviews.apache.org/r/38581/diff/ Testing ------- Thanks, Ashvin A
